High Conductivity Copper Wires – ETP & DHP Grades
R V Metal Corporation supplies high-conductivity copper wires for electrical, electronics, power distribution, earthing and industrial applications where low resistance and consistent performance are critical. Manufactured primarily in ETP (C11000) and DHP (C12200) grades, our copper wires are available in soft, half-hard and hard tempers, with options such as bare, tinned and stranded constructions. We offer a wide range of diameters and packaging formats – coils, spools and drums – to suit OEMs, panel builders, transformer manufacturers, motor/alternator rewinders and cable makers who demand reliable, specification-compliant copper conductors.

| Element | Copper ETP (C11000) | Copper DHP (C12200) | Remarks |
|---|---|---|---|
| Copper (Cu) | 99.90% min | 99.90% min | Base metal — high purity ensures conductivity & ductility |
| Oxygen (O) | 0.02 – 0.04% | < 0.02% (Deoxidized with Phosphorus) | ETP contains oxygen; DHP is low-oxygen for brazing applications |
| Phosphorus (P) | Nil | 0.015 – 0.040% | Improves corrosion & hydrogen embrittlement resistance |
| Lead (Pb) | < 0.005% | < 0.005% | Controlled as per ASTM / IS limits |
| Iron (Fe) | < 0.005% | < 0.005% | Impurity control for electrical performance |
| Other Impurities | Total < 0.03% | Total < 0.03% | Ensures consistency & conductivity integrity |
| Conductivity (IACS %) | ≥ 100% IACS | 85 – 90% IACS | ETP is the global standard for electrical applications |
| UNS Code | Grade Name | Common Designation | Typical Application |
|---|---|---|---|
| C11000 | Electrolytic Tough Pitch Copper (ETP) | ETP Copper, Pure Copper Wire | Electrical wiring, power cables, busbars, earthing conductors |
| C12200 | Phosphorus-Deoxidized Copper (DHP) | DHP Copper, Deoxidized Copper Wire | HVAC coils, refrigeration capillaries, plumbing, bending applications |
| C10200 | Oxygen-Free Copper (OFHC) | OFHC Copper Wire | Electronics, instrument wiring, high-conductivity applications |
| C10700 | Oxygen-Free Copper with Phosphorus | OFXLP | Vacuum tube welding, high-temperature electrical components |
| C12000 | Phosphorized Low Residual Copper | Low Oxygen Copper | Brazing, soldering applications, HVAC fittings |
| C14500 | Tellurium Copper | Free-Machining Copper | Electrical switchgear, contacts, precision machined components |
| Property | C11000 (ETP Copper) | C12200 (DHP Copper) | C10200 (OFHC Copper) |
|---|---|---|---|
| Electrical Conductivity (% IACS) | 101% IACS | 85–90% IACS | 101–102% IACS |
| Thermal Conductivity (W/m·K) | 390 | 330 | 400 |
| Tensile Strength (Annealed) | 200–250 MPa | 220–260 MPa | 200–240 MPa |
| Tensile Strength (Hard Drawn) | 300–380 MPa | 320–400 MPa | 300–380 MPa |
| Elongation (%) | 25–45% | 30–45% | 30–50% |
| Hardness (HV) | 45–85 HV | 50–90 HV | 40–80 HV |
| Melting Point (°C) | 1083°C | 1080–1083°C | 1083°C |
| Ductility | High | Very High | Extremely High |
| Bendability | Good | Excellent | Excellent |
| Brazing / Soldering | Excellent | Excellent | Excellent |
| Corrosion Resistance | Very Good | Excellent (Deoxidized) | Excellent |
| Hydrogen Embrittlement Risk | Yes (ETP is sensitive) | No | No |
| Weldability | Good | Very Good | Excellent |
| Typical Tempers | Soft (O), Half-hard (H02), Hard (H04) | Soft (O60), Hard (H80) | Soft (O), Hard (H04) |

| Standard / Specification | Region / Authority | Description / Applicability | Relevant Copper Wire Grades |
|---|---|---|---|
| ASTM B3 | USA | Soft or annealed electrolytic copper wire for electrical conductors. | C11000 (ETP) |
| ASTM B1 | USA | Hard drawn copper wire for electrical purposes. | C11000 (ETP) |
| ASTM B170 | USA | Oxygen-free copper (OF & OFE) wire for high conductivity applications. | C10200 / C10300 |
| EN 13602 | Europe | Copper and copper alloys — Drawn, round copper wire for electrical purposes. | CW004A (Cu-ETP), CW008A (Cu-OFE) |
| EN 1976 | Europe | Refined copper grade specifications, applicable for copper rod used in wire drawing. | CW004A |
| IEC 60228 | International | Conductors of insulated cables, defining Class 1/2/5 copper wire sizes and resistivity. | EC Grade, Cu-ETP |
| IS 8130 | India | Copper wire for electrical cables and flexible conductors. | EC Grade, Cu-ETP |
| JIS H3300 | Japan | Copper and copper alloy wires for electrical and electronic industries. | C1100, C1020 |
| ISO 1634 | International | Mechanical properties and tolerances for copper wire. | Cu-ETP, Cu-DHP, Cu-OF |
| BS 4109 | UK | Specification for copper rod, wire, and bar for electrical purposes. | C101 / Cu-ETP |
| Application Category | Description / Usage | Suitable Copper Grades |
|---|---|---|
| Electrical Power Cables | Used as conductors in LT/HT power cables due to high conductivity and excellent flexibility. | ETP (C11000), EC Grade |
| Winding Wires | Used for motor windings, transformers, alternators, and electromagnetic coils. | ETP (C11000), OFC (C10200) |
| Earthing & Grounding Systems | Provides safe discharge path for electrical faults and lightning systems. | ETP (C11000), DHP (C12200) |
| Automotive Wiring Harness | Used in vehicles for battery cables, engine wiring, ECU connections & sensor circuits. | ETP (C11000) |
| Electronics & PCB Applications | Used in precision electronic components, connectors, PCB tracks & high-frequency circuits. | OFC (C10200), ETP (C11000) |
| Telecommunication Cables | Used in signal transmission lines, coaxial cables, and telephone wiring networks. | ETP (C11000) |
| Construction & Building Wiring | Used for domestic, commercial and industrial electrical distribution networks. | EC Grade, ETP (C11000) |
| Control & Instrumentation | Used for automation wiring, PLC panels, control systems & low-voltage signal circuits. | ETP (C11000) |
| Braided Copper Wire & Flexible Connectors | Used in switchgear, busbars, earthing braids, battery connectors and flexible shunts. | ETP (C11000), DHP (C12200) |
| Solar & Renewable Energy Systems | Used in PV cable assemblies, grounding networks, inverters & battery storage links. | ETP (C11000) |
| Magnet Wire (Enamelled) | Used in compressors, pumps, fans, relays & micro-motors for HVAC and automotive. | ETP (C11000), OFC (C10200) |
